Do you need paypal to setup the store feature?

I have dolphin 7 beta and was curious if you have to have any account like paypal to enable the use of the store feature? I know it may be a dumb question, but i don't want to enable a function that does not work because i can't accept credit card transactions through my own account. Is there a particular way i need to set this feature up? Also, is there a way to test the store without making a real purchase?

In order for the Store to work, you must install the Payment module. With this being said, you DO NOT have to configure the Payment module with your PayPal settings, but all the users will be able to do is "Add to Cart". In order to actually accept a payment, the Payment module will need to be configured.

the payment module for the admin will need to be setup. as for the users, and i didnt get a real grasp on this one yet, but your users will also be required to put their paypal information in the cart if they opt to use that feature.

the payment module from paypal is still quirky at best, but it does process a payment, on membership levels it does not upgrade to the next level, and that has been an issue historically.

paypal does have a sandbox developers account you can sign up for and dance around with that feature from paypal. otherwise, set the product price at a quarter or something, have your mother in law make a few purchases and when the payments process, you can just refund whatever is sent to you.
